Sweet Dreams

Sweet dreams are made of this...

Imagine a marshmallow mountain
Surrounded by mounds of marmalade
Cotton candy clouds drifting over
Fields of fresh blueberry muffins

A river of maple syrup slowly flows
Between broad banks of rock candy
Where the Swedish fish swim freely
And the gummi bears eat only honey

A candy-covered carousel spins
Peppermint-stick ponies bobbing
As a chocolate calliope chuffs-out
A simple, bright, sugar-sweet song

I dance with fair strawberry
Then raspberry takes a twirl
Eager blackberry goes next
While banana awaits her turn

There’s my gingerbread house
With the fancy ribbon-candy roof
My graham cracker walk is lined
With eight caramel apple trees

Inside the floors are tiled in toffee
My lemon tart couch has custard cushions
My sponge-cake bed has meringue pillows
Where I lay down and have sweet dreams

I dream dreams of many colors
Oranges and purples, plum or grape
Lemon-lime greens and yellows
And fine fresh pineapple golds

Sweet dreams are made of this...
